Tunnel View Yosemite Moody Morning
This was shot 12/23/2019, 8:38 AM, from the infamous "Tunnel View" lookout vista at Yosemite National Park on a Nikon D850 with a Tamron 24-70mm G2 lens and the following settings: ISO 800, 1/200s, f/6.3, manual mode and Auto WB.
There were the gang of photographers there, as is the story most days for sunrise. There was ice on the ground, I'm glad I had my gloves and beanie and a good pair of boots - one photographer slipped and dropped their camera and damaged a lens this morning - one of the perils, I guess for getting out there on a day like this.
Image processed from JPEG file in Capture One 23, I was not able to find the RAW, perhaps I forgot to replace the card into the camera, it happens. I do like the grandeur of this view with the snow and fog with Bridalveil Fall poking out mostly hidden.
